                        "No, not all phone calls made on computers are VoIP, but the vast majority are. Calls made from a computer require an internet connection and use software, or a "soft phone," to transmit the voice data digitally over the internet as packets. Traditional analog phone calls, which use copper wires, cannot be made from a computer without special equipment or services that bridge the gap between the computer and the traditional phone network.
                        VoIP calls:
                        How they work: V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) converts your voice into digital data that is sent over the internet.
                        What you need: A computer, an internet connection, and a phone call app or "soft phone" are all that's needed to make a VoIP call.
                        Reach: VoIP services can call other VoIP users or traditional phone numbers, including mobile and landlines.
                        Traditional calls:
                        How they work: Traditional calls use analog signals transmitted over copper wires.
                        What you need: A physical phone line connected to a phone exchange.
                        Making them from a computer: To make a traditional call from a computer, you would need a special adapter or service that connects your computer to the traditional phone network."
